What is the ultimate energy source for the producers

Biology
1 answer:
horrorfan [7]3 years ago
6 0
The sun is the ultimate energy source for all producers.

The founder principle explains how rare alleles and certain combinations of alleles may be enhanced in new
AlexFokin [52]
Alleles are the alternative form of a gene that code for a given trait, the alleles may be dominant or recessive or exhibit incomplete dominance. When two alleles are similar they are referred to as homozygous while they are not similar they are referred to as heterozygous. Based on the founder effect, rare alleles and combinations may be improved in new populations because of the reduced size of the initial population.

The slender, curved bone that is located inferior to the skull between the mandible and larynx is the ____________ bone. it is u
Len [333]
The hyoid bone is the only bone in the human body that <span>does not articulate with any other bones. The hyoid bone's main function is regulating tongue functions- movement and swallowing. This bone is located at the root of the tongue, in between the jaw (mandible) and the larynx. The attached photo shows its location. </span>
